Home Paternity Test are as accurate as the company you pick to conduct the test and the sample you submit for testing. The company you pick should be certified by the AABB and your test sample should be clean and not contaminated. Provided you follow those guidelines, you results can be up to 99.99% accurate.

There are paternity DNA tests available for a child and father, assuming the child is born, which can be taken confidentially at home. Prices start at $89 and a "legal" version (one which will hold up in court) is available for $325.
